When shopping for a gaming PC, there are several important factors to consider to ensure you get the best deal for your needs. Comparing different offers can be overwhelming, but focusing on key aspects can help you make an informed decision.
Performance Specifications
The core of any gaming PC is its hardware. Pay close attention to the CPU, GPU, RAM, and storage options. High-performance components can significantly improve gaming experience, especially for demanding titles.
Graphics Card (GPU)
The GPU is crucial for rendering graphics smoothly. Look for deals that include recent models from NVIDIA or AMD, such as the RTX series or Radeon RX series, which offer excellent gaming performance.
Processor (CPU)
A powerful CPU like an Intel Core i5/i7/i9 or AMD Ryzen 5/7/9 ensures your system can handle multitasking and gaming without bottlenecks.
Price and Budget
Compare prices across different sellers and consider what is included in each deal. Sometimes, a slightly higher price offers better components or future upgrade options, providing better value in the long run.
Build Quality and Warranty
Check the build quality of the PC, including the case, cooling system, and overall durability. A good warranty and customer support can save money and hassle if issues arise.
Upgradability
Consider whether the PC can be upgraded in the future. Features like accessible RAM slots, additional PCIe slots, and space for extra storage can extend the lifespan of your gaming rig.
Pre-installed Software and Extras
Some deals include pre-installed software, gaming peripherals, or accessories. Evaluate whether these extras add value or inflate the price unnecessarily.
Energy Efficiency and Power Supply
A reliable, efficient power supply ensures stability and longevity of your system. Check the wattage and efficiency ratings, especially if you plan to upgrade components later.
Customer Reviews and Reputation
Research seller reputation and read customer reviews. Feedback from other buyers can reveal potential issues with specific deals or brands.
